Ingredients
- 3 ripe bananas (about 1 ¼ cups mashed)
- 1 cup cottage cheese (full-fat or low-fat)
- ⅓ cup honey (or maple syrup)
- 1 egg
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 2 cups all-purpose or whole wheat flour
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- ½ teaspoon salt
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ease or line a muffin tin with paper liners.
- In a bowl, whisk together flour, salt, baking powder, and baking soda.
- In a separate bowl, mash the bananas and mix with cottage cheese, honey, egg, and vanilla until smooth.
- Gradually fold the dry ingredients into the wet mixture, stirring until just combined. Do not overmix.
- Scoop the batter into the muffin tin, filling each cup about ¾ full.
- Bake for 18-20 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
- Let the muffins cool for a few minutes before transferring them to a wire rack.
- Enjoy warm or store for later.
Notes
- Chocolate Chip Muffins: Add ½ cup of chocolate chips.
- Nutty Muffins: Stir in ½ cup of chopped walnuts or almonds.
- Berry Muffins: Fold in ½ cup of fresh or frozen blueberries.
- Cinnamon Spice: Add 1 teaspoon of cinnamon for extra warmth.
- Storage: Keep at room temperature for 3 days, in the fridge for 5 days, or freeze for up to 1 month.
- Reheating: Microwave for 15-20 seconds or warm in a toaster oven.
